Lezanne Viviers has quickly become one of South Africa's most compelling fashion designers owing to her beautifully crafted avant-garde collection

Models present creations by the South African brand Viviers founded by South African designer Lezanne Viviers during the second day of the 2024 edition of the SA Fashion Week at the Mall of Africa in Midrand. File/AFP
